what do we know about the fatal poisoning of a baby in a crèche in Lyon?

The tragedy that occurred Wednesday morning in a nursery in the 3rd arrondissement sparked a strong wave of emotion in Lyon, and even far beyond. An 11-month-old girl died after being poisoned by a toxic product. 20 Minutes takes stock of this terrible affair.

What happened on Wednesday June 22 in the morning?

A father dropped off his 11-month-old daughter on Wednesday morning, around 7:45 a.m., at the People & Baby private crèche (Lyon 3rd). Only 15 minutes later, the firefighters were contacted urgently to provide assistance to the child, who was unconscious when they arrived at the establishment. Despite all the resuscitation attempts made, the infant died at the Bron Woman Mother Child Hospital (HFME), where he had been rushed to. The public prosecutor’s office opened an investigation on Thursday “on the count of manslaughter”, the first elements supporting the hypothesis of ingestion by the child of a toxic product.

How has the investigation evolved since Wednesday?

The investigation for “manslaughter” took a chilling turn on Friday, since the only childcare assistant present at the nursery at the time of the events, placed in police custody, confessed her responsibility in this tragic death. “Exceeded by the crying of the child, she sprinkled her, then made her ingest a caustic product”, in this case Destop for WC, thus indicated the parquet floor of Lyon to the Progress Friday. The main suspect has therefore been indicted for two days for “intentional homicide of a minor under 15 years old”. On the night of Friday to Saturday, this nursery employee was also placed in pre-trial detention for the murder of the girl.

What do we know about the suspect and the reasons for her terrible gesture?

This is a 27-year-old young woman, holder of a CAEPE, a CAP in early childhood educational support. His lawyer, Maître Philippe Duplan, presented his client as a “fragile” person in Progress. According to him, she had not slept in recent weeks due to the detention of her companion. Philippe Duplan, who is awaiting the psychological and psychiatric expertise of his client, explains that the crèche employee would have “disconnected” and had “a gesture of anger, without the intention of homicide”.
